Why shelf merchandising matters on the Nex 2
Eye level placement and clear flavour grouping improve conversion noticeably.
Seasonality interacts with shelf merchandising more than most forecasts allow for, so a rolling review beats an annual one.
A simple tester unit answers questions without staff involvement.

Checklist
- Agree in advance who pays for return freight on a defect claim.
- Verify that artwork matches the approved compliance template.
- Keep certificates current and filed against the exact model name.
- Confirm the exact configuration in writing before the deposit is paid.
- Review the reorder point after one full selling cycle.
- Retain one sealed sample carton from every batch for reference.

Frequently asked questions
How much shelf space should Nex 2 get?
Enough for a full flavour block; partial ranges confuse customers and slow rotation.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
Do you support long term supply agreements?
Yes, rolling agreements with defined review points work better for both sides than rigid annual commitments.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
